Venture capital funding up in Q3

WORLDWIDE: Wind venture capital funding up in Q3 with $57m in six deals after a weak Q2 had $17m in three deals.

Disclosed venture capital deals this quarter included $21.5 million raised by Mainstream Renewable Power and $15.3 million raised by Trishe Developers, according to global clean energy consultant Mercom in its report on wind sector funding and mergers and acquisitions activity for Q3 2012

Announced large-scale project funding in Q3 2012 totaled $1.1 billion in 11 deals, all going to onshore projects.

These include $350 million raised by Nareva Renouvelables and Kharabel FZE for its 300MW Tarfaya Wind Project in Morocco, $165 million raised by Alto Holding for its 120MW Karaburun Wind Farm in Turkey, and $141 million raised by NuPower Renewables for its 150MW onshore wind farm in India.

Corporate merger and acquisition activity in Q3 2012 amounted to $53 million in 11 transactions compared to $93 million in five transactions in Q2 2012.

There were four debt-funding deals announced in Q3 2012 totaling $359 million.
